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Improve UI #3416

Open
lippserd opened this issue Apr 11, 2018 · 2 comments

Comments

@lippserd
Copy link
Member

commented Apr 11, 2018

  • Improve the looks of our forms.
  • Improve backend configuration dialogs, especially the role management.
  • Allow to collapse custom variables and performance data.
  • Add a date and time picker control.
  • Allow to collapse and expand columns.
  • Provide list inputs with paging capability.
  • Provide autocomplete dropdowns.
  • Evaluate how to improve the service list views to quickly identify which services belong to which host(s).
  • Evaluate whether we should support resizable columns and implement this if we want it.
  • Collapse too wide tabs into an expandable "..." menu.
  • Improve fonts, colors and contrasts.
  • Move away from fontello.
  • Provide more differentiation between rows in list views.
  • Expand dashboard columns to fill the remaining space.
  • Mobile layout: Move menu icon into the tab bar.
  • Mobile layout: Tooltips are cut off at screen edge.
@NotAProfessionalDeveloper

This comment has been minimized.

Copy link

commented Nov 5, 2018

I've got another one: No progress shown on click

Unless you're running the web developer tools of the browser you don't know what's going on.

Click for example on "Event Overview" in the sidebar. No feedback. When the DB is slow or anything else happens, you don't know whether the screen you wanted to go to is loading or if you should click again, potentially making the wait even longer since it was already loading. This is especially true if you don't know what the screen you should be getting looks like in the first place.

@sinyb

This comment has been minimized.

Copy link

commented Dec 22, 2018

I don't know if this is the right place, but let me make a suggestion: reduce the height of list items. There is no need for them to take up 3 lines of text (in Icinga Classic they used to fit just fine within one line).
Make this an option, maybe?
I am monitoring 100's of hosts and services and I hate to have to scroll the page to see more than 12, and never more than 12 at a time, when there is space for at least 3 times that number. Also, that way there won't be half of the screen empty...

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Projects
None yet
3 participants
You can’t perform that action at this time.